Web18 December, 2024. Alcoholism can have a significant impact on one's appetite, food choices and eating habits. In some individuals, cravings for unhealthy food increase. For others, alcoholism rids them of their ability to recognize or feel hunger. Since alcoholism puts one at risk for a variety of serious conditions and diseases, including ... Web19 de set. de 2024 · Alcohol can impair an individual's motor and cognitive abilities. This occurs while a person is drinking. It can also create longer-term impairments that persist even after a person is no longer intoxicated. Chronic, heavy alcohol consumption can cause reductions in both white and gray brain matter, leading to brain shrinkage.

Alcohol inhibits the natural breakdown of nutrients in several ways: Decreasing secretion of digestive enzymes from the pancreas. 2 . Impairing nutrient absorption by damaging the cells lining the stomach and intestines.
